The Kogi State Government and police authorities in the state have denied alleged herdsmen attack at a motor park in Lokoja, saying rumour peddlers were on a mission to create panic and tension in the state.

They were reacting to online Media reports of alleged herdsmen invasion of Big Joe Transport loading point in Lokoja, saying the report was false and unfounded.

Director General of Media and Publicity to the Kogi State Governor, Kingsley Fanwo disclosed this in a statement in Lokoja yesterday.
Also, a statement issued by the state’s Police Public Relations Officer (PPRO), DSP William Ovye Aya, noted that the report was false and urged members of the public to disregard it.There was panic in Lokoja following reports of alleged herdsmen’s invasion of Big Joe loading point, in which several persons were killed.
